Centralized Control of Energy Storage Battery Management Systems: Efficiency Meets Innovation
Why Centralized Control Matters in Modern Energy Storage
In today's fast-evolving energy landscape, centralized control of energy storage battery management systems (BMS) has become the backbone of reliable power solutions. Think of it as the "air traffic controller" for batteries – coordinating charge cycles, preventing overloads, and maximizing lifespan. Whether for grid stabilization or renewable integration, this technology is rewriting the rules of energy management.
Key Applications Driving Demand
- Grid Frequency Regulation: Maintains stability in power networks during peak demand
- Solar/Wind Integration: Compensates for renewable energy's intermittent nature
- Industrial Peak Shaving: Reduces energy costs by 18-25% for manufacturing plants
- EV Charging Networks: Enables rapid charging without grid overload

Real-World Success Stories
A solar farm in Hubei Province achieved 92% utilization rate after implementing centralized BMS – up from 68% with decentralized systems. Their secret? Three-phase optimization:
- Phase 1: Load prediction using weather APIs
- Phase 2: Dynamic pricing integration
- Phase 3: Automated cell retirement protocol
